Maintaining Retatrutide Peptide Stability: Temperature Considerations
The preservation of Retatrutide peptide quality is inherently dependent on precise temperature regulation . Peptide degradation is heightened by elevated temperatures , leading to a decrease in potency . Keeping at refrigerated conditions , typically between 2°C and 8°C, is recommended to lessen this reaction . Freezing, while potentially offering lengthened stability, must be assessed thoroughly as warming can induce aggregation , impacting absorption . Variations in warmth should be circumvented through read more the employment of proven cold system protocols during transport and storage . Designated temperature limits should be set and monitored consistently to ensure Retatrutide peptide therapeutic potency .
